"The Native Land Court Act, 1886," and its Amendments.

Registrar's Office, Auckland, 28th February, 1894.

NOTICE is hereby given that a sitting of the Native Land Court will be held at Mangonui, on the 20th day of March, 1894, to hear and determine the several matters mentioned in the Schedule hereunder written, in respect of which applications have been received by the Registrar, and all such other matters as may be lawfully brought before it.
W. J. MORPETH, Registrar.

SCHEDULE.

PARTITION.

No. Name of Applicant. Name of Land.
1 Rete Tai, Amiri a te Tai, and Hohepa te Tai (85-1143, 89-707, 90-2209) Moringaehe (Moringoi)
2 Piri Raiti (93-1461) Parapara (Parapara East)
3 Henare Parata (93-1823) Parapara (Parapara East)
4 Marara Ratima and Reihana Paora (93-1753) Perukia

APPLICATION UNDER "THE NATIVE EQUITABLE OWNERS ACT, 1886."

No. Name of Applicant. Name of Land.
1 Kingi Waiaua, Roha Pae ara, and Wi Meu (93-1879) Waiaua

"The Native Land Court Act, 1886," and its Amendments.

Registrar's Office, Wellington, 6th March, 1894.

NOTICE is hereby given that the several matters mentioned in the Schedule hereunder written will be heard by the Native Land Court sitting at Moawhango, on the 28th day of March, 1894, or as soon thereafter as the business of the Court will allow.
H. DUNBAR JOHNSON, Deputy-Registrar.

SCHEDULE.

APPLICATION UNDER SECTION 7 OF "THE NATIVE LAND COURT ACT 1886 AMENDMENT ACT, 1888," FOR DETERMINATION OF THE CROWN'S INTEREST.

No. Name of Applicant. Name of Land.
1 The Minister of Lands (93-3903) Awarua No. 2. Awarua No. 3. Awarua No. 3A. Awarua No. 3B. Awarua No. 4. Awarua No. 4A.
